Discovering the Enchanting Agstafa Region in Azerbaijan

Located in the northwestern part of Azerbaijan, Agstafa region is one of the most unique and enchanting regions of the country, where ancient history, rich cultural heritage, and breathtaking nature come together in perfect harmony.

History and Culture

Agstafa has been inhabited for thousands of years, and its history can be traced back to the Bronze Age. The region was a part of the Kingdom of Caucasian Albania in the 4th century BC and was later ruled by various empires, including the Persians, Arabs, Mongols, and Ottomans. As a result, the region is a blend of different cultures and traditions.

The architecture of Agstafa is also unique, with various historical monuments and landmarks that showcase the region's rich cultural heritage. The most famous of these include the Juma Mosque, the medieval Agstafa Fortress, and the Imaret Ensemble, which are all significant examples of Islamic art and architecture.

Nature and Outdoor Activities

Agstafa region is also known for its stunning landscapes, pristine nature, and exciting outdoor activities. The region is surrounded by the Greater Caucasus Mountains, which offer breathtaking panoramas and excellent opportunities for hiking and trekking.

In addition, the region is home to several beautiful waterfalls, such as Gullubulak and Gadimchay, which are perfect for swimming, picnicking, and relaxation. Fishing is also a popular activity in the region, thanks to its numerous rivers and lakes, such as the Agstafa and Kura Rivers.

Culinary Delights

Finally, Agstafa region is known for its delicious and diverse cuisine. The region's cuisine is influenced by its historical and cultural diversity, and you will find a range of tasty dishes that reflect this. Some of the popular local dishes include dolma, kebab, piti, pakhlava, and shakarbura. The region is also famous for its locally grown fruits, including apples, pears, plums, and figs, which are used for making various jams and preserves.
